- Constantly move with a purpose. Don't waste precious time wandering aimlessly about the map.
- Engage opponents when you know you can outlast them. Avoid them and re-stack your health and armor when you aren't sure.
- Don't stray too far from an item you know will be spawning soon.
- Don't go after a freshly-spawned player unless you're heavily armed. Otherwise you may win, but then die from his stray mg bullet as he respawns behind you.
- In FFA, avoid 1-on-1 fights. Instead, listen for others fighting, and finish off the weaker of the two, then take out the other. Then go restock your health/armor.
- If you have to retreat from a room, cover your tracks with rockets, grenades, or spam plasma. You'd be surprised how many frags you can score off overzealous chasers.

The thread so far, minus the trolling and useless chatter:
* Adjust your fov and mouse sensitivity to your play style.
* Learn how to make a custom cfg
* Choose situations when to be aggressive and when to not
* Remember to take breaks and dont play too much
* Dont stand to close to walls or pillars to avoid explosion splash damage
* Imagine where the enemy is and where he is going when you can't see him
* Get the right equipment - chair, table, mouse pad, mouse, keyboard, screen
* Don't jump too much. You're easier to hear and easier to hit.
* Practice. Strafing and jumping, forwards, backwards and while fighting. Aiming. All weapons.
* Use good headphones
* Turn the sound up and disable all unnessecary sounds
* Always try to be in a position where you have the maximum number of exits.
* Stay in cover especially while your weapon reloads
* Stay calm and relax
* Believe you can win
* Lower your sensitivity to the lowest acceptable setting - high enough to move around comfortably, but low enough to aim.
* Play as many different mods as possible on a regular basis, especialy duel and defrag.
* Practice flick shots (panic shots) - it is easier to flick consistently with no mouse acceleration
* Spectate or watch demos/videos of good or funny players
* Look around all the time.
* Constantly move with a purpose. Don't waste time wandering aimlessly about the map.
* Pick your fights wisely.
* Don't stray too far from an item you know will be spawning soon.
* Listen for others fighting, and finish off the weaker of the two.
* Cover your tracks with rockets/granades or the like
Lower your mouse sensitivity... WAY LOWER. Make it so that you literally have to pick the mouse up off the pad to do a rapid 180 degree turn.
This tiny piece of advice improved my game beyond belief. For the 1st time since I played Doom 2 I could actually aim correctly. Made a HUGE difference.
Some other more general tips:
1. Never stop moving
2. Don't walk into spam - wait it out
3. Use the sound - listen.
